
Mr. Craig Schley recently announced that he is running for Congress in Harlem, against long-term incumbent Charles Rangel. Excerpt: "Politically, it is certainly the most uphill of uphill battles. But the Herculean level of the challenge does not seem to faze Craig Schley in the slightest. Mr. Schley, 44, a community advocate and former model, has collected about 6,000 signatures on petitions to qualify him to run as an independent candidate against Representative Charles B. Rangel, a Harlem Democrat who has been in Congress since he defeated Adam Clayton Powell Jr. in 1970. He announced his candidacy on Wednesday at a news conference in Harlem standing in front of a statue of Powell."
